Download mysqldb for python

Use the following command to install mysql connector python on ubuntu. It downloads the package from the pypi repository and installs it in an automatic location based on what version of python or what virtual copy you use to install it. Mysql driver written in python which does not depend on mysql c client libraries and implements the db api v2. To import the module, insert the following into a python program or simply type it in a following python shell. For most unix systems, you must download and compile the source code. First, open the cmd and reach the location of python scripts. Install 64bit mysqldb for python 3 on windows 7 grayshirt. Its easy to do, but hard to remember the correct spelling. Ubuntu details of package python3mysqldb in xenial. So before jumping to installation lets talk about why we need this mysql connector and a little bit introduction. We suggest that you use the md5 checksums and gnupg signatures to verify the integrity of the packages you download. And for those finding this post 5 years later like me, it looks like that blog hasnt been updated since the above comment, and that python 3 support for mysqldb is still nonexistent. This package contains a pure python mysql client library, based on pep 249 most public apis are compatible with mysqlclient and mysqldb.

Python is a free and open interpretation programming language whose main strength is its great versatility, as it supports several paradigms, such as its objectoriented programming, with imperative syntax as well as functional, in line with languages such as. Mysql for python mysql database connector for python programming. How to download and install setuptools module for python. In order to work with mysql using python, you must have some knowledge of sql. I have added to the downloads page two distributions of the mysql python module 1. Python tutorials for beginners pythonmysql connector. The python package manager comes with python, called pip. Mysql connector python is a standardized database driver for python platforms and development. If youre not sure which to choose, learn more about installing packages. As a result you need to use python 2 for this tutorial. Mysql connector for python is a database driver that can.

The shared module options build a shared library for the python mysqldb module that is loaded at python runtime. In this tutorial, youll learn how to set up mysql database in python. Is it python mysqldb, or mysqldb, or mysqldb, mysqlclient. But some apis like autocommit and ping are supported because pep 249 doesnt cover their. Dec 18, 2018 this package contains a purepython mysql client library, based on pep 249. Installing mysqldb for python 3 in windows my favorite python connector for mysql or mariadb is mysqldb, the problem with this connector is that it is complicated to install on windows. Before you can access mysql databases using python, you must install one or more of the following packages in a virtual environment.

Mysql download mysql connectorpython archived versions. Mysql connector python developer guide connector python installation obtaining connector python. In this python tutorial, we will talk about how to install mysql connector in python. Clinic management system healthcare computer system, commonly known as clinic management system, is created to computerize ma. Scapy scapy is a powerful python based interactive packet manipulation program and library. Mysql is an opensource database and one of the best type of rdbms relational database management system. For the love of physics walter lewin may 16, 2011 duration. Consequently, unlike most python modules, the mysql for python module is not called by its name, but by its historic handle. In this tutorial we will use the driver mysql connector. Among the new major new features and changes in the 3. To install python mysqldb module, we need to install python current version i. How to connect python to mysql using mysqldb data to fish. May 11, 2020 in this article, we will walk through how to install mysql connector python on windows, macos, linux, and unix and ubuntu using pip and vis source code. Historically, most, but not all, python releases have also been gplcompatible.

Mysqldb is an interface for connecting to a mysql database server from python. Packages are available at the connector python download site. Mysqldevel to compile mysqlshared if you want to use their shared library. To connect to a mysql server from python, you need a database driver module.

We need to find the location of python scripts where pip command is located. If you are familiar with these things you may jump to the installation process below. The package that you want is mysqlconnector python. I believe that when i had anaconda3 in my global path and the other version of python in my user path, i was able to install mysqlclient. Sign up for free see pricing for teams and enterprises. The same source code archive can also be used to build. Apr 28, 2020 in order to work with mysql using python, you must have some knowledge of sql. If youre not sure which to choose, learn more about installing. This change makes it easy and intuitive to decide which client version to use for which server version. The name of the project mysql for python is the current version of a project that began under the rubric mysqldb. Nov 29, 2018 to install python mysqldb module, we need to install python current version i. Scapy scapy is a powerful pythonbased interactive packet manipulation program and library.

For some packaging formats, there are different packages for different versions of python. Download all aspersa mysql toolsscripts through a single command. Most public apis are compatible with mysqlclient and mysqldb. Tutorial getting started with mysql in python datacamp. How to install mysql connector in python codespeedy.

Mysqldb dont yet have support for python 3, it supports only python 2. Mysql cluster is a realtime open source transactional database designed for fast, alwayson access to data under high throughput conditions. The licenses page details gplcompatibility and terms and conditions. In fact, the official documentation says this is the recommended. I hope this fork is merged back to mysqldb1 like distribute was merged back to setuptools. This file will download from python s developer website. Installing mysqldb for python 3 in windows radish logic. The readme file has complete installation instructions. How to download and install mysqldb module for python on. Gallery about documentation support about anaconda, inc. We need nnector to connect python script to the mysql database. Code pull requests 0 actions projects 0 security insights. In this article, we will walk through how to install mysql connector python on windows, macos, linux, and unix and ubuntu using pip and vis source code. The choice of 32bit and 64bit depends on the version of python you have installed in your computer and not in the operating system or the server.

Initially, i am just trying to follow a tutorial from a training site that covers databases and uses peewee. Mysqldb is an api for accessing mysql database using python. Dec 26, 2018 installing mysqldb for python 3 in windows my favorite python connector for mysql or mariadb is mysqldb, the problem with this connector is that it is complicated to install on windows. Debian details of package pythonmysqldb in stretch. Mysqldb is an interface to the popular mysql database server for python. Cofounder of mysqldb is michael wideniuss, and also mysql name derives from the daughter of michael. Mysqlclient is an interface to the popular mysql database server for python. Download python3 mysqldb packages for debian, ubuntu.

If you want to write applications which are portable across databases, use mysqldb, and avoid using this module directly. Mysqldb is an interface to the popular mysql database server that provides the python database api. Openshot video editor openshot video editor is a powerful yet very simple and easytouse video editor that delivers high. I am creating this article for those who want to install mysqldb for python 3 for windows. Gns3 build, design and test your network in a riskfree virtual environment and access the largest networ. Download python mysqldb packages for debian, ubuntu. Python needs a mysql driver to access the mysql database. This is a fork of mysqldb1 this project adds python 3 support and bug fixes. Linux kernel data structures part 1 the current macro. Oracle mysql cloud service is built on mysql enterprise edition and powered by oracle cloud, providing an enterprisegrade mysql database service. Otherwise youll get a staticallylinked module, which may or may not be what you want. The data base adapter for python, mysqldb, has had its own issues.

Filename, size file type python version upload date hashes. How can i install the mysqldb module for python using pip. Install mysql connector python on windows, mac, linux, unix. How to install mysql python mysqldb easy way windows 7 windows 8 windows 10 64bits. Mysql connector python is the official oraclesupported driver to connect mysql through python. Little did i know that since i had chosen to go with python 3, i was in for several evenings of pain and agony dealing with mysqldb.

999 738 133 1382 213 444 1195 1386 528 553 869 527 1209 323 435 844 334 525 161 847 1286 888 919 301 1073 92 664 423 287 263 36 1222 295